summaryrefslogtreecommitdiff
path: root/contrib/pg_buffercache
AgeCommit message (Expand)Author
14 daysUse palloc_object() and palloc_array(), the last changeMichael Paquier
14 dayspg_buffercache: Fix memory allocation formulaMichael Paquier
2025-11-28pg_buffercache: Add pg_buffercache_mark_dirty{,_relation,_all}()Michael Paquier
2025-11-24pg_buffercache: Add pg_buffercache_os_pagesMichael Paquier
2025-11-23pg_buffercache: Remove unused fields from BufferCacheNumaRecMichael Paquier
2025-11-18pg_buffercache: Fix incorrect result cast for relforknumberMichael Paquier
2025-11-06bufmgr: Allow some buffer state modifications while holding header lockAndres Freund
2025-08-19Add CHECK_FOR_INTERRUPTS in contrib/pg_buffercache functions.Masahiko Sawada
2025-07-01Silence valgrind about pg_numa_touch_mem_if_requiredTomas Vondra
2025-04-20Fix a few duplicate words in commentsDavid Rowley
2025-04-19Fix typos and grammar in the codeMichael Paquier
2025-04-09Cleanup of pg_numa.cTomas Vondra
2025-04-08pg_buffercache: Change page_num type to bigintTomas Vondra
2025-04-08Add pg_buffercache_evict_{relation,all} functionsAndres Freund
2025-04-07Add pg_buffercache_numa view with NUMA node infoTomas Vondra
2025-03-26Use PG_MODULE_MAGIC_EXT in our installable shared libraries.Tom Lane
2025-01-01Update copyright for 2025Bruce Momjian
2024-04-08Add pg_buffercache_evict() function for testing.Thomas Munro
2024-01-04Update copyright for 2024Bruce Momjian
2023-04-07Add pg_buffercache_usage_counts() to contrib/pg_buffercache.Tom Lane
2023-01-02Update copyright for 2023Bruce Momjian
2022-12-20Add copyright notices to meson filesAndrew Dunstan
2022-10-13pg_buffercache: Add pg_buffercache_summary()Andres Freund
2022-10-05meson: Add windows resource filesAndres Freund
2022-09-28Revert 56-bit relfilenode change and follow-up commits.Robert Haas
2022-09-27Update pg_buffercache's meson.build.Robert Haas
2022-09-27Increase width of RelFileNumbers from 32 bits to 56 bits.Robert Haas
2022-09-22meson: Add initial version of meson based build systemAndres Freund
2022-08-24Include RelFileLocator fields individually in BufferTag.Robert Haas
2022-07-30Add regression test coverage for contrib/pg_buffercache.Tom Lane
2022-07-06Change internal RelFileNode references to RelFileNumber or RelFileLocator.Robert Haas
2020-02-19Remove support for upgrading extensions from "unpackaged" state.Tom Lane
2019-11-05Split all OBJS style lines in makefiles into one-line-per-entry style.Andres Freund
2018-11-21Remove WITH OIDS support, change oid catalog column visibility.Andres Freund
2017-06-21Phase 2 of pgindent updates.Tom Lane
2017-03-30Default monitoring rolesSimon Riggs
2016-09-29Don't bother to lock bufmgr partitions in pg_buffercache.Heikki Linnakangas
2016-09-15pg_buffercache: Allow huge allocations.Robert Haas
2016-06-09Update pg_buffercache extension for parallel query.Robert Haas
2016-04-11Allow Pin/UnpinBuffer to operate in a lockfree manner.Andres Freund
2015-05-24pgindent run for 9.5Bruce Momjian
2015-05-20Collection of typo fixes.Heikki Linnakangas
2015-01-29Align buffer descriptors to cache line boundaries.Andres Freund
2014-08-30Make backend local tracking of buffer pins memory efficient.Andres Freund
2014-08-25Fix typos in some error messages thrown by extension scripts when fed to psql.Andres Freund
2014-08-22Fix newly introduced misspelling of existence in pg_buffercache.Andres Freund
2014-08-21Add pinning_backends column to the pg_buffercache extension.Andres Freund
2014-07-14Add file version information to most installed Windows binaries.Noah Misch
2014-07-10Adjust blank lines around PG_MODULE_MAGIC defines, for consistencyBruce Momjian
2014-04-18Create function prototype as part of PG_FUNCTION_INFO_V1 macroPeter Eisentraut